Unpacking the Meaning of "Below Her Mouth"
The title "Below Her Mouth" from the movie of the same name is deliberately chosen to evoke multiple layers of understanding, as highlighted by critical interpretations.
1. The Sexual Allusion
At its most straightforward, "Below Her Mouth" serves as a direct sexual allusion. It points to intimacy and physical expression that transcends verbal communication, hinting at the raw, unspoken language of the body and desire. This interpretation suggests a focus on physical relationships and the intense, often primal, connections formed between individuals.
2. The Symbolic Interpretation: Desire Beyond Words
Beyond the explicit, the phrase also functions symbolically to convey a profound idea about human nature. It suggests:
- The Folly of Concealing Desire: "Below Her Mouth" signifies the futility of attempting to suppress or conceal our most innate and powerful desires. These desires are fundamental to who we are and cannot be easily hidden.
- The Limitations of Language: The "mouth" often represents speech, communication, and the words we use. By placing the significant meaning "below" the mouth, the title implies that verbal expressions are often insufficient or even ineffective in fully capturing or controlling our deeper, more visceral urges and emotions. Our true desires exist in a realm beyond mere words, emphasizing that actions and unarticulated feelings often speak louder and more truthfully than any spoken sentiment.
- Embodied Truth: The title points to a truth that resides in the body, in actions, and in raw emotion—a truth that is more potent and revealing than anything articulated verbally. It suggests that genuine connection and understanding often occur when individuals move past polite conversation and engage on a more fundamental, instinctual level.
In essence, "Below Her Mouth" argues that true human connection and the expression of our deepest selves often occur when we move beyond the superficiality of spoken words and embrace the more profound, often unspoken, language of desire, action, and embodied experience.
